`
rayln
  • 浏览: 430632 次
  • 性别: Icon_minigender_1
  • 来自: 上海
社区版块
存档分类
最新评论

Canvas装载图片两种格式

 
阅读更多
canvas.drawImage(image,x,y)

//表明image图片画在画板的x,y上
canvas.drawImage(image,x1,y1,w1,h1,x2,y2,w2,h2)

//表明image图片,图片(x1,y1)起点的截取(w1,h1)高度的图片,画在画板(x2,y2)位置,画板中图片的高度为(w2,h2)
分享到:
评论

相关推荐

    圆角图片实现

    `setXfermode`是Android Canvas类的一个方法,它允许我们设置一个Xfermode对象,该对象定义了两个图形区域如何进行混合。在实现圆角图片时,我们通常会结合`PorterDuff.Mode.CLEAR`模式,它会清除指定区域的颜色,...

    HTML5 用动画的表现形式装载图像

    `drawImage`方法被用来在Canvas上绘制图像,其中前两个参数表示源图像的切片,接下来的四个参数分别表示在Canvas上绘制的位置和大小。 2. **从中央向两边展开**: 这个方法同样使用`setInterval`,但增加了`...

    安卓图片翻转的3D动画

    首先,Android动画系统分为两种主要类型:属性动画(Property Animation)和视图动画(View Animation)。属性动画是在API 11及以上版本引入的,它允许开发者对对象的任意属性进行动画处理,而不仅仅是视图。视图...

    AspJpeg 2.4.0.1

    obj.LoadImgMarkPic server.mappath("blend.bmp") ''''''''装载水印图片 obj.Quality=75 obj.AddImgMark server.mappath("imgMark.jpg"), 315, 220,&hFFFFFF;, 70 strError=obj.errorinfo ''''''''生成图片名字,...

    flash+js广告代码(5图互换)

    "Flash+JS广告代码(5图互换)"是一个典型的网页广告设计案例,它结合了两种技术的优势,使得广告能够以交互的方式展示五张不同的图片,并且在用户浏览时自动进行切换,从而吸引用户的注意力,提高广告的点击率。...

    Java面试题

    1. iBatis和Hibernate是两种不同的Java持久层框架,iBatis提供了更多定制化SQL和直接与数据库交互的机会,而Hibernate则提供了更为丰富的对象关系映射特性。 2. 在iBatis中使用LIKE语句时,可能需要处理特殊字符的...

    echarts环状图表数据统计插件.zip

    在这个文件中,你会看到一个用于装载ECharts图表的`<div>`元素,以及初始化ECharts实例的JavaScript代码。通过设置`echarts.init`方法,将ECharts绑定到特定的DOM元素上,并调用`setOption`方法传入配置项,来创建和...

    带背景图动态数据曲线的研究与实现

    实时数据曲线的显示通常采用两种方式: 1. **数字示波器显示方式**:这种方式的特点是曲线从绘图区域的左侧实时向右侧显示。当曲线达到绘图区域的最右端时,将当前页的曲线波形清除,并将绘图起点重新置于最左端,...

    RainyView-Android 自定义View之下雨动画 效果.zip

    很简单,因为我们这里用path来装载了这个云的路径,通过以下方法,mComputeMatrix.preTranslate(rightCloudTranslateX, -calculateRect.height() * (1 - CLOUD_SCALE_RATIO) / 2); mComputeMatrix.postScale...

    Java 47 道面试题及答案.docx

    4. componentDidMount:组件装载之后调用,此时我们可以获取到 DOM 节点并操作,比如对 canvas、svg 的操作,服务器请求、订阅都可以写在这个里面,但是记得在 componentWillUnmount 中取消订阅。 更新阶段: 1. ...

Global site tag (gtag.js) - Google Analytics